Output 5aab8ef106d07f7fd4b45d3ef972b158f15dfcced21692e36ee591c362740036:11

value
135000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 361a157c1a5bbe40edd0e47c52e02e995bcc6067 OP_EQUAL
address
36d5fFC29aHUp3DFXFiTmWUcHAaLDxX64R
transaction
5aab8ef106d07f7fd4b45d3ef972b158f15dfcced21692e36ee591c362740036
spent
true